The fracture of bulk metallic glasses
Progress in Materials Science, 2015Abstract The fracture of metallic glasses has received relatively little attention until recently. The development of bulk metallic glasses (BMGs) with more compositions, large sample sizes and diverse fracture behaviors provides a series of ideal model systems for the study of fracture in glassy materials.

Decomposition of bulk metallic glasses
Materials Science and Engineering: A, 1998Abstract An atom probe field ion microscopy (APFIM) characterization has been performed on the decomposition of several bulk metallic glasses. Evidence of short range order for aluminum has been detected in as-cast nickel-containing Zr60Al15Ni25 and Zr55Al10Cu5Ni30 metallic glasses.
